What To Do Immediately
- Call a ceiling water damage specialist as soon as possible
- Turn off electricity to any light fixture or fan near the leak if water is dripping close to it
- Carefully puncture a water-filled bulge in the drywall with a screwdriver over a bucket to relieve pressure before it collapses on its own
- Move furniture and belongings out from directly underneath the affected area
- Check the attic above the affected area (if safely accessible) for a possible roof leak source
What Not To Do
- Do not delay calling for help — mold can begin developing on wet drywall within 24–48 hours
- Do not use a household fan alone to dry a significant leak — professional drying equipment moves far more air and reaches hidden moisture
- Do not run electrical fixtures or fans in an area with active water intrusion
- Do not stand directly underneath a sagging or bulging section of ceiling

Does homeowners insurance cover ceiling water damage in Minnesota?
Coverage depends on your specific policy and the cause of the leak. Sudden and accidental events like a burst supply line or a roof failure from wind or hail are often covered, while long-term neglected leaks or gradual roof wear typically are not. A restoration professional can help document the damage to support your claim, but you should always confirm coverage details with your insurance provider.

Can a ceiling repair specialist in Glencoe match my existing ceiling texture?
Most ceiling repair professionals in our network are experienced with common textures like popcorn, knockdown, and orange peel, as well as smooth drywall finishes. Texture matching typically adds some time and cost compared to a plain smooth patch, but it's what makes a repair blend in rather than stand out.
